✨What are you going to do

As a volunteer for TeamUp (a program of Save the Children, UNICEF Netherlands and War Child), you offer psychosocial support to refugee children through play and exercise. Children learn through play to deal with emotions such as anger, fear and stress. You will be trained and supervised in advance and will work at a reception location near you.


You are part of an enthusiastic team with other volunteers. At a fixed time during the week, you and your team supervise activities for children from 6 to 18 years old. These activities have a theme and purpose. The activities make children feel safe and protected, more connected to their peers and more optimistic.


You also have a signaling role. You will learn how to recognize worrying behavior and, if necessary, refer children to specialized care and guidance.

Children's safety is essential for TeamUp. TeamUp therefore does not accept any form of abuse. This topic is discussed in our recruitment and selection procedures.


TeamUp is a joint program of Save the Children, UNICEF Netherlands and War Child. TeamUp is made possible by the Fund for Asylum, Migration and Integration (AMIF).

About TeamUp

Sinds 2015 verwelkomt Nederland duizenden vluchtelingen, waarop War Child, Save the Children en UNICEF Nederland besloten hun jarenlange ervaring en expertise te bundelen in TeamUp, het project voor gevluchte kinderen in Nederland. TeamUp biedt gestructureerde recreatieve sport-, spel- en bewegingsactiviteiten zodat kinderen van 6 tot 18 jaar leren hoe ze met hun gevoel moeten omgaan. De vaardigheden die ze bij ons opdoen, zijn gekoppeld aan sociaal emotionele thema’s. Die komen weer van pas in hun dagelijks leven.
